Zee Entertainment Fundraise 2026 Overview

Zee Entertainment Enterprises Ltd approved a minimum fundraising plan of ₹2,300 crore during its board meeting held on 10 June 2026. The company intends to raise capital through one or more tranches and may utilise a combination of equity shares and convertible securities.

The announcement triggered a positive market reaction, with Zee Entertainment shares gaining between 2.5% and 4% during trading sessions following the news.

The capital raise represents one of the most important strategic decisions taken by Zee since the termination of the Sony merger and highlights management's commitment to pursuing independent growth opportunities.

Key Details of the ₹2,300 Crore Fundraising Plan

Particulars Details
Fundraise Size Minimum ₹2,300 crore
Approval Date 10 June 2026
Structure One or multiple tranches
Instruments Equity shares and/or convertible securities
Purpose Strategic and business expansion initiatives
Current Status Detailed structure yet to be announced

At this stage, Zee has not disclosed the exact fundraising mechanism. The company may choose from multiple options including:

  • Qualified Institutional Placement (QIP)
  • Rights issue
  • Preferential allotment
  • Convertible debentures
  • Foreign Currency Convertible Bonds (FCCBs)
  • Warrants
  • Hybrid capital instruments

The final structure will play a critical role in determining the extent of shareholder dilution and investor sentiment.

Why Zee Entertainment Is Raising Capital

The capital raise is not merely a balance sheet exercise. It appears strategically aligned with several major business opportunities and operational priorities.

FIFA World Cup Rights Create a Massive Growth Opportunity

One of the strongest reasons behind the fundraising initiative is Zee's recent acquisition of FIFA broadcasting rights in India.

The company secured media rights for:

  • FIFA World Cup 2026
  • FIFA World Cup 2030
  • FIFA Women's World Cup 2027
  • 37 additional FIFA events
  • Coverage extending through 2034

In total, Zee now controls rights to 39 FIFA tournaments.

This deal could significantly strengthen Zee's sports content portfolio and provide substantial opportunities across:

  • Television advertising
  • OTT subscriptions
  • Sponsorship revenue
  • Brand partnerships
  • Digital engagement
  • Cross-platform monetisation

Industry reports suggest FIFA's asking price declined from nearly $100 million to approximately $60 million, improving the economics of the transaction.

However, owning rights alone does not guarantee success.

Zee will need substantial investments in:

  • Broadcast infrastructure
  • Technology platforms
  • Content production
  • Marketing campaigns
  • Distribution partnerships
  • Viewer acquisition initiatives

The ₹2,300 crore capital raise could provide the financial flexibility required to maximise returns from these global sporting events.

How Zee Is Positioning for Growth After the Sony Merger Collapse

The collapse of the proposed Sony-Zee merger remains one of the most significant developments in Zee Entertainment's recent history.

The merger, valued at approximately ₹10 billion, was terminated in January 2024 after the parties failed to satisfy required closing conditions.

The failed transaction resulted in substantial costs for Zee.

The company incurred merger-related expenses of approximately ₹432 crore across FY23 and FY24.

More importantly, the merger's cancellation forced Zee to rethink its long-term growth strategy.

Rather than relying on Sony's scale, content library, and financial strength, Zee now needs to build its future independently.

The latest fundraising announcement reflects this shift toward self-reliance and strategic independence.

ZEE5 Profitability Journey and Digital Expansion Strategy

A major focus area for investors remains ZEE5, the company's OTT streaming platform.

The platform has delivered one of the most impressive profitability improvements within Zee's portfolio.

ZEE5 EBITDA Loss Reduction

Metric Performance
Q4 FY24 EBITDA Loss ₹2,652 crore
Q4 FY25 EBITDA Loss ₹753 crore
Annual Improvement ₹5,260 crore reduction

Management has indicated that most major cost optimisation initiatives have already been implemented.

As a result, the next phase of profitability improvement will depend largely on revenue growth rather than additional cost reductions.

Fresh capital could support:

  • Subscriber acquisition
  • Premium content creation
  • Regional language expansion
  • Sports content integration
  • Platform enhancements
  • Digital advertising monetisation

For investors seeking exposure to India's growing OTT market, ZEE5 remains one of Zee Entertainment's most important long-term growth drivers.

While subscription revenue has shown resilience, advertising performance remains a concern.

Weak macroeconomic conditions affected advertiser spending during FY25, creating pressure across the broadcasting sector.

Advertisement Revenue Trends

Metric Performance
Q4 FY25 Ad Revenue Change -25% YoY
FY25 Ad Revenue Change -11% YoY

Management has outlined a strategy to restore growth through:

  • Client diversification
  • Improved ad monetisation
  • New distribution channels
  • Enhanced audience engagement
  • Better digital advertising integration

The company is targeting annual advertisement revenue growth of approximately 8% to 10%.

Achieving this objective will be essential for sustaining earnings growth over the next several years.

Zee Entertainment Financial Performance Analysis

Despite revenue challenges, Zee delivered significant profitability improvements during FY25.

Zee Entertainment FY25 Financial Performance

Metric FY25 Performance
Revenue ₹82,941 crore (-4% YoY)
Advertisement Revenue ₹35,911 crore (-11% YoY)
Subscription Revenue ₹39,261 crore (+7% YoY)
EBITDA ₹12,121 crore (+33% YoY)
EBITDA Margin 15% (+407 bps)
Net Profit ₹6,795 crore (+381% YoY)
EPS ₹7.08

Several key observations emerge from these numbers.

First, subscription revenue growth is helping offset advertising weakness.

Second, profitability has improved significantly despite modest revenue declines.

Third, operating efficiency initiatives appear to be delivering meaningful results.

The combination of improving margins and higher profitability provides Zee with a stronger foundation for future expansion.

Balance Sheet Strength and Debt Position

One of Zee Entertainment's strongest financial attributes is its low debt profile.

Debt Position

Metric Value
Total Debt Approximately ₹160 crore
Debt-to-Equity Ratio Approximately 1.5% to 2.5%

Compared with many media and entertainment companies, Zee's leverage remains extremely low.

This provides:

  • Financial flexibility
  • Lower interest costs
  • Stronger balance sheet resilience
  • Capacity for strategic investments
  • Reduced refinancing risk

The proposed capital raise is therefore growth-oriented rather than debt-driven.

Zee Entertainment Business Segment Analysis

Zee Entertainment operates a diversified media and entertainment business spanning television broadcasting, digital streaming, films, and music. This diversified business model helps the company generate revenue from multiple sources while reducing dependence on any single segment.

1. Broadcast Television Business

Broadcasting remains Zee's largest and most established segment.

The company operates one of India's largest entertainment channel networks and maintains a strong presence across regional markets.

Industry-wide, Zee continues to rank among the leading television broadcasters.

2. ZEE5 Digital Platform

ZEE5 represents Zee's long-term digital growth engine.

The platform continues expanding through:

  • Regional language content
  • Subscription packages
  • Original programming
  • Sports offerings
  • International content

During Q4 FY25 alone, the platform released 2,747 titles, highlighting its content scale.

3. Movies and Music Business

The company remains active in film production and distribution.

Management targets approximately 18 to 21 film releases during FY26.

Zee Music Company also maintains a strong industry position with more than 18,000 songs and remains among India's leading music platforms.

Zee Entertainment Revenue Mix Analysis

A diversified revenue mix helps Zee Entertainment maintain business stability and reduces reliance on any single source of income. The company's revenue is relatively balanced between subscription and advertising businesses.

FY25 Revenue Mix

Segment Contribution
Subscription Revenue 47%
Advertisement Revenue 43%
Others 9%

Subscription revenue contributed the largest share of revenue during FY25, providing a more predictable and recurring income stream. Meanwhile, advertisement revenue remains a major growth driver and could benefit if advertising demand improves. This balanced revenue structure supports Zee's long-term growth strategy while reducing earnings volatility.
